A UAE Bank has a requirement for a Divisional Head with previous real estate sector experience to join their corporate banking division in Dubai.

The successful candidate will lead a small team focusing on debt financing for real estate projects.

The role will involve managing and aiding team members with transactions/lending and advisory work - pitching, structuring, negotiating term sheets, seeking credit approvals and negotiating finance documents.

My client is looking for someone from a real estate consultancy or client side position within the GCC with at least 10 years experience within a development advisory / analytical position with strong financial modelling skills as well as experience dealing with real estate feasibility studies, due diligence and advisory.
